Spermosphere is a 12 letter word which starts with the letter S and ends with the letter E for which we found 1 definitions.

(n.) A mass or ball of cells formed by the repeated division of a male germinal cell (spermospore) each constituent cell (spermoblast) of which is converted into a spermatozoid; a spermatogemma.
